target=_blank>Atiku Turbaned 7th Waziri of Adamawa Emirate

Former Vice President and the Presidential candidate of PDP, Atiku Abubakar, has been formally turbaned the 7th Waziri of Adamawa Emirate. The News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) reports that the position of Waziri makes the former Vice President next to the Lamido of Adamawa, Alhaji Muhammadu Barkindo, in hierarchy in the emirate. Winner Of N37m NLNG Prize, Ikeogu Oke Is Dead

Report says renowned poet and winner of the 2017 NLNG Prize for Literature, Ikeogu Oke, is dead. Oke, it was learnt, died in Abuja on Saturday night after an undisclosed ailment.
